The Importance of Consistency in Messaging

Consistency in messaging plays a pivotal role in a successful multichannel direct marketing strategy. This means that no matter where the consumer interacts with the brand, the voice, tone, and core messages remain uniform across all channels. This not only strengthens brand identity but helps build trust with audiences as they recognize a coherent message. The lack of consistency can lead to confusion or mistrust among potential customers, negatively affecting engagement and loyalty. To maintain this consistency, brands should develop a comprehensive marketing style guide that outlines key voice parameters, color schemes, and logo usage to ensure that all marketers and creators follow these guidelines. Regular review meetings and updates can help keep all teams aligned and adaptive to recent trends. Moreover, creating a central hub for all marketing materials can streamline access and ensure that every piece of content supports the overall brand goals. Leveraging user-generated content can also help in reinforcing this consistent messaging by portraying authentic interactions with the brand. Addressing discrepancies promptly ensures that the brand remains reputable and can adapt to changing market dynamics without losing its essence.

Measuring the Success of Multichannel Marketing Efforts

The success of multichannel direct marketing strategies can be effectively measured using a variety of metrics tailored to specific goals. Key performance indicators (KPIs) such as customer acquisition cost, customer lifetime value, and return on investment can provide valuable insights into campaign effectiveness. Utilizing omnichannel marketing technologies can capture customer interactions across all channels, allowing brands to better understand consumer behavior patterns. Essentially, these technologies help track the consumer journey from the first interaction through to purchase, providing insight into touchpoints that yield the highest engagement. Brands should also analyze customer feedback via surveys and reviews to ascertain levels of satisfaction. Regular check-ins on metrics and adapting strategies according to the data can lead to continual improvement in marketing performance. Evaluating the data can also help identify areas that require further investment or adjustment, ensuring that future campaigns are even more effective. Furthermore, benchmarking against competitors can reveal market gaps and areas for differentiation. Altogether, driving continuous improvement is essential for long-term success in direct marketing, ensuring that brands remain competitive and aligned with customer expectations.
